DAVE LIEBMAN — Pendulum

Jazz music community with discographies, reviews and forums

DAVE LIEBMAN - Pendulum cover
4.00 | 1 rating | 0 review
Buy this album from MMA partners

Live album · 1979

Filed under Post Bop
By DAVE LIEBMAN

Tracklist

A Pendulum 18:18
B1 Picadilly Lilly 7:27
B2 Footprints 17:14

Line-up/Musicians

Bass – Frank Tusa
Drums – Al Foster
Piano – Richard Beirach
Soprano Saxophone, Tenor Saxophone – David Liebman
Trumpet – Randy Brecker

About this release

Artists House ‎– AH 8 (US)

Recorded February 4th and 5th, 1978 at the Village Vanguard, N.Y.C.
